Cutting Edge Definition

Cobalt steel is a type of high-speed alloy steel used primarily for cutting tools. Introduced to manufacturers in 1900, high-speed steel, containing a mixture of tungsten, chromium, and trace amounts of carbon, enabled manufacturers to double or even triple their production.

Grade and Coating Description

Titanium nitride (TiN) coating is wear resistant, inert & reduces friction. Used on cutting tools punches etc improving tool life 2-10x over uncoated tools
